    Lightbulb Decrease in Developer Material c5540

    Hi every one, we have Toshiba etuido c5540 and facing problem with Decrease in Developer Material Y . we have also changed the material 2nd time and its vanished . also checked the conection of develping unit and the machine body. checked the bsi Notes from the Toshiba all are done before chaning the deve. material.
    any help from your side.

    Re: Decrease in Developer Material c5540

    This is an ongoing issue on the 5520/5540 series. From the 5520 series forward the dev has been modified 4 times. Problem is more prevelant in low color usage and or low humidity enviroments. Aside from checking all the things mentioned in previous replies, frequently setting the dev mag pole position to +2 helps or cures issue. I highly recomend doing all 4 devs simultaneously. Also I highly recomend using OEM dev if at all possible. These machines are extremely intolerant of sub par supplies.
